ENDWAYS

endways, endwise, end on

(adverb) with the end forward or toward the observer; “houses built endways”

endways, endwise

(adverb) in or toward the direction of the ends; lengthwise; “endways pressure”

endways, endwise

(adverb) on end or upright; “sticks leaning against the wall endways”

End"ways`, End"wise, adv.

1. On end; erectly; in an upright position.

2. With the end forward.
